If you are having problems getting the cat to use the litter box, move it. A cat's instinct tells him that eliminating puts him in a vulnerable state, so try putting his litter box in a safe, quiet area of the house. Try rooms that are less used, such as a basement or utility room.

Some human foods you enjoy often are not good for your cat. Never allow your cat to nibble on garlic, onions or green tomatoes. Grapes, which seem harmless enough, are also a no-no. They can really hurt a cat if ingested. Milk can also upset your cats' stomach.

Use care if you have kids and a cat. Particularly if the children are younger than five, they need supervision. Young children are not yet mature enough to realize what behaviors are dangerous to a cat. When your children age, you will realize when they're able to deal with a pet.

Mix up the food you feed your cat to avoid them becoming a picky eater. This will ensure that your cat gets a taste of many different foods.

If you were unemployed when you got your cat, but are now heading back to work, your pet will probably have issues with loneliness. To improve your cat's mood, consider adopting a second cat. They can then keep each other company while you are absent.

Be sure you provide your cat with fresh water consistently. Cats don't drink a lot, but they need to have water available. Make sure your cat's water dish is clean and easy to access.

Make sure that your cat is eating dry food when possible. Small kittens do well on wet food, since their teeth are small. Feeding your cat some dry food will help it grow strong teeth. Try also mixing together dry and wet food if you've got a picky cat.

Avoid overfeeding your cat, as that may lead to health concerns in the long-term. Besides putting your cat at risk for obesity, providing it with too much food can open the door to many other health problems. Monitor your cat's meal portions, and be sure he is getting a well balanced diet.

Long haired cats take extra grooming time, so think about that before choosing one. The hair may be a gorgeous thing to behold, but it will require a lot of maintenance. Unless you have time to dedicate to cleaning up their fur, don't get long haired cats. More, and longer hair, usually means more hairballs too.
